Discover Cashback Debit Checking
Discover Cashback Debit Checking account will not only save you money on banking – it’ll also reward you for using your checking account.Earn 1% cashback on up to $3,000 spent every month – as much as $30 a month just for using your debit card! That could add up to $360 a year – which you could use to start investing in some of the best passive income ideas.
Note that there are some exceptions for receiving cashback. For example, eou won’t get cashback on ATM transactions, purchase of money orders, P2P payments, or loan payments (and a few other transactions). Make sure you’re fully aware of them before you spend money on your Discover Cashback Debit card to maximize your rewards.
You can open a Discover Cashback Debit Checking account with no minimum opening deposit – and there are no minimum balance requirements either.
Moreover, Discover allows you to manage your checking account online with a top-rated mobile app (4.8 stars on the App Store, 4.7 on Google Play) – and there are over 60,000 no-fee ATMs in the U.S.

Aspiration Spend & Save™
Aspiration Spend & Save™ is an online-only checking account that charges no fees and even pays you cash back on select debit card purchases.You can earn up to 10% cash back on debit card purchases — earn the most when you shop with socially conscious retailers.
Combine that with the account’s 1% APR on your checking account balance, and you’ll notice the savings trickling in, little by little, as you go about making your normal transactions.
Aspiration also pays you back for all ATM fees other banks charge at Allpoint ATMs and does not charge overdraft fees.
How can they make this work? With no branches and a small staff, Aspiration saves a ton on overhead. They can afford to share their savings with you — and still have enough left over to donate 10 percent of its profits to charities.
Their skeletal staff helps you save a little money every day, but this business model has a downside: getting help from customer service will usually take longer compared with a traditional, neighborhood bank.

Consumers Credit Union Checking
Consumers Credit Union is open to the public and offers the highest APY checking account opportunity we’ve ever seen – up to 4.00% on balances up to $15,000. That’s 80x the national average!The Serious Interest Checking account requires no minimum balance and there are no monthly fees. To make things even easier, you only need $5 to open an account.
Enjoy unlimited reimbursement for any and all ATM fees. They offer over 30,000 surcharge-free ATMs nationwide and refund fees charged by other bank ATMs when you meet your minimum Rewards Checking requirements.
You won’t be charged any fees for any of these actions – and you won’t pay a fee for foreign transactions either.
Online banking and bill-pay, mobile banking, and unlimited check writing are just a few other features offered by this account.
Note: to qualify for the highest APY, you will need to complete qualified activities: eStatements, maintain $1,000 daily balance, complete 12 monthly debit card transactions, and have $1,000 in recurring direct deposit or ach credits.

Axos Bank Rewards Checking
Lack of fees, solid rates, and domestic ATM reimbursements – Axos Bank Rewards Checking account has it all!There are no monthly balance requirements nor maintenance fees, and you can reap some excellent rewards (for example, up to 1.25% APY on your balance) – but you will need to qualify as stated below.
To earn the highest APY, you will need to receive at least $1,000 in monthly direct deposits, and use your debit card for at least 15 transactions worth $3 or more.
If you meet the criteria – Axos Rewards Checking offers one of the best checking account APYs on the market.
The Axos Bank Rewards Checking account requires a $50 minimum balance to open an account.

Betterment Checking
Betterment has taken free checking to a new level. Yes, you’ll avoid the monthly fee, but not because you meet certain criteria. You’ll avoid the fee because Betterment doesn’t charge it.Betterment is the largest independent online investment advisor, and their mission is to help you make the most of your money.
One of my favorite things about Betterment Checking is the ability to transfer money in and out of your Betterment robo-advisor account seamlessly — no more waiting three or four business days for the money to materialize.
Betterment will also reimburse you for other bank’s ATM surcharges no matter whose bank or where in the world you happen to be. Once again, you won’t have to do the legwork to receive this reimbursement; Betterment automatically pays you back.
This new mobile-friendly bank also reimburses Visa’s standard 1-percent fee on international transactions when you use your Betterment Checking debit card.
And here’s the biggest freebie of them all: no overdraft fees. Betterment doesn’t charge them. If you slip into the red by accident you won’t get a $29 or $31 hit to make matters worse. You will need to make a deposit quickly though, or Betterment will automatically pull from your other connected accounts.
Betterment easily syncs with Mint and TurboTax.

Chime Deposit Account
You may have heard of Chime (one of the best bank accounts for millennials!) – a fast-growing mobile bank that offers low-cost banking. Chime makes it easy to put money aside into a savings account with automatic saving options. When you open your bank account with Chime, you get an optional Savings Account.Unsurprisingly, Chime also has a free checking account which comes with many attractive features like no foreign transaction fees, Early Direct Deposit, and access to over 38,000 no-fee Visa Plus Alliance and MoneyPass ATMs.
When you spend money using your Chime Visa Debit Card, Chime will round up your spending to the nearest dollar and transfer the round-up into your automatic savings account.
Another cool feature of Chime is that it allows you to get a jump on payday through the Early Direct Deposit feature.
Early Direct Deposit makes your money available to you when your employer deposits it, and, because traditionally it can take up to two business days to deposit paper checks, that means you could get paid up to two days early.
Chime has a top-rated mobile app (4.7 stars on the App Store, 4.6 on Google Play) and access to 38,000 atms

BBVA Free Online Checking
BBVA online free checking account offers banking with no monthly service charges – and a small minimum opening deposit of $25.Where BBVA falls short is interest earnings. You won’t be earning any interest on your balance – and that’s something many other free checking accounts offer.
Keeping your account open won’t cost you anything with BBVA, and you won’t need to worry about having a minimum balance. However, you will get charged for paper statements, so make sure you opt-out.
However, with BBVA Free Online Checking Account, you can easily withdraw money at over 55,000 ATMs worldwide. You will pay a currency conversion fee on foreign transactions, but it’s relatively low (1%).
BBVA has a highly-rated mobile banking app (4.8 stars on the App Store, 4.4 on Google Play).

nbkc Personal Checking
nbkc Personal Checking is another excellent free checking account option that will not only save you money by cutting out banking fees – but will also help you earn interest.This account offers a very generous .75% APY on all balances – while many of its competitors require you to maintain an average minimum amount in your account (which can be anything from a $1,000 to $50,000).
On top of that, nbkc won’t charge you for many of the tasks that other banks charges fees for – such as overdrafts, stop payments, or incoming domestic wires.
However, bear in mind that you will be charged for sending domestic and international wires – and other fees may apply (word of advice – always check the fine print).
You can manage your nbkc Personal Account and perform common banking tasks like pay bills and transfer money easily from the nbkc mobile app – as well as add your nbkc Personal Account card to your digital wallet.
Withdraw money at over 32,000 MoneyPass® ATMs in the U.S. and Puerto Rico for free. And, if you get charged withdrawal fees at any other ATMs anywhere in the world, nbkc offers up to $12 in monthly refunds.

Ally Bank Interest Checking
Ally Bank offers a completely free checking account that gives your money a boost with pretty solid APY rates – 0.10% APY on balances of less than $15,000 – and 0.50% APY on balances of at least $15,000.With Ally Bank Interest Checking Account, you won’t pay a dime for keeping your account open – and there are no minimum balance requirements nor minimum opening deposits.
Withdrawing money for free is easy – use any of Allpoint® ATMs nationwide. Plus, if you do get charged fees at any other ATM in the U.S., Ally Bank will reimburse up to $10 per statement cycle.
Ally bank has a top-rated mobile app (4.8 stars on the App Store, 4.3 on Google Play).
Ally is a popular choice for customers seeking competitive rates and a good customer experience.

Bank5 Connect High-Interest Checking
If you choose the Bank5 Connect High-Interest Checking Account, you’ll enjoy competitive yields – even on low balances. You only need $100 in your account to earn 0.25% APR on your balance – when many other free checking accounts require at least a $1,000.You won’t pay any monthly maintenance fees for your account – as long as you choose paperless statements. Bank5 Connect ATMs won’t charge you for withdrawal – and you’ll also be reimbursed for other banks’ surcharges of up to $15 per statement cycle.
There is a minimum balance of $10 to open your account – but that’s pretty easy to hit.
Your first order of basic checks is free.
Bank5 Connect has a top-rated Android app (4.3 on Google Play), as well as an iOS version (5 stars – bear in mind that it only has 11 ratings at the time of this writing).
Bank5 Connect is also not available to customers in Massachusetts or Rhode Island – which is a bit of a shame if that’s you.

Finding the Best Free Checking Account for You
Paying for a checking bank account isn’t something you have to put up with – not when there are so many excellent free options that can help you save money, as well as allow you to earn solid interest rates.
Which free checking account you go for will depend on your financial needs and the extras you’re after. The most important thing is to do your homework before you make a decision – and get clear about what your financial needs are.
If you’re after a high APY, make sure you can hit the account minimums. It’s also always a good idea to keep a checking account buffer.
Bear in mind that many of these free checking account providers are online banks – so there are no physical branches. If you don’t think you’ll ever need to go in and see a customer service representative face-to-face, then it won’t be a problem for you.
